2. Types of DuraLift Hoists

There are several types of DuraLift hoists available, each designed to cater to specific lifting needs. Some of the most common types include:

* Chain hoists: These hoists use a chain to lift and move loads, offering a high level of precision and control.

* Wire rope hoists: These hoists use a wire rope to lift and move loads, providing a high level of durability and reliability.

* Electric hoists: These hoists use electric motors to lift and move loads, offering a high level of efficiency and speed.

6. Best Practices for Implementing DuraLift Hoists

To ensure successful implementation of DuraLift hoists in Iowa, it is essential to follow best practices. Some of the key best practices include:

* Conduct a thorough needs assessment: Before implementing a DuraLift hoist, conduct a thorough needs assessment to determine the specific lifting needs of your operation.

* Choose the right hoist: Select a DuraLift hoist that is suitable for your specific lifting needs, taking into account factors such as load capacity, lifting height, and operating speed.

* Provide proper training: Ensure that operators are properly trained on the safe and efficient operation of the DuraLift hoist.

* Regular maintenance: Regularly maintain the DuraLift hoist to ensure optimal performance and extend its lifespan.
